1. Exceptional Magnetic Strength – Superior to Other Magnet Types
The most celebrated attribute of NdFeB magnets is their extraordinary magnetic strength, which far exceeds that of ferrite, alnico, and samarium cobalt magnets for a given volume. An NdFeB permanent magnet can achieve a maximum energy product (BHmax) exceeding 50 MGOe, enabling designers to create powerful magnetic circuits in significantly smaller packages. This exceptional NdFeB magnet strength allows engineers to reduce the size and weight of motors, actuators, sensors, and magnetic couplings without sacrificing performance. For example, modern electric vehicle traction motors rely on high-grade NdFeB magnets to deliver the torque density required for efficient propulsion while keeping the overall powertrain compact. Similarly, magnetic resonance imaging (MRI) machines utilize large assemblies of neodymium iron boron blocks to generate the strong, stable magnetic fields necessary for high-resolution medical diagnostics. The ability to produce such intense magnetic flux from a relatively small magnet opens design possibilities that are simply unattainable with weaker magnetic materials. 2. Compact and Lightweight Design – Space-Saving Solutions
Because of their unmatched energy density, NdFeB magnets enable engineers to achieve the same magnetic performance with a fraction of the volume and mass required by alternative materials. This compact and lightweight characteristic is especially valuable in applications where space is at a premium and every gram matters, such as drones, portable medical devices, and aerospace components. A switch from a ferrite magnet to an NdFeB magnet of equivalent flux output can reduce component weight by 50% or more, directly contributing to fuel savings and improved payload capacity. In consumer electronics, tiny NdFeB magnets are used in smartphone speakers, vibration motors, and wireless charging modules where internal real estate is extremely limited. The reduction in magnet size also translates to lower shipping costs and easier handling during assembly, further benefiting the supply chain. 3. Versatile Applications Across Industries
The versatility of NdFeB magnets is truly remarkable, with applications spanning automotive, medical, renewable energy, consumer electronics, industrial automation, and beyond. In the automotive sector, these magnets are essential components in electric power steering systems, brake actuators, sensors, and the traction motors that drive electric and hybrid vehicles. The medical field depends on NdFeB magnets for MRI machines, magnetic drug delivery systems, dental devices, and surgical instruments that require precise magnetic positioning. Renewable energy technologies, particularly wind turbines and tidal generators, utilize large NdFeB permanent magnet assemblies to convert mechanical motion into electrical energy with high efficiency. Industrial automation relies on NdFeB magnets in robotic grippers, magnetic separators, linear motors, and magnetic couplings that transmit torque through sealed enclosures without physical contact. Even everyday items like headphones, hard disk drives, door catches, and magnetic fasteners contain small but powerful neodymium iron boron elements that enhance functionality and user experience. 4. High Resistance to Demagnetization – Long-Lasting Performance
One of the critical engineering concerns when selecting a permanent magnet is its ability to retain magnetic properties under adverse operating conditions, and NdFeB magnets excel in this regard when properly specified. Modern NdFeB grades are formulated with added elements such as dysprosium and terbium to significantly increase intrinsic coercivity, giving the magnet high resistance to demagnetization caused by opposing magnetic fields or elevated temperatures. This thermal stability allows NdFeB permanent magnets to function reliably in environments ranging from automotive under-hood temperatures of 120°C to specialized industrial processes exceeding 200°C with appropriate high-temperature grades. The high coercivity also ensures that the magnet will not lose its strength over time due to stray magnetic fields encountered during assembly, shipping, or operation, providing consistent performance throughout the product lifecycle. Long-lasting magnetic retention reduces the need for re-magnetization or replacement, lowering maintenance costs and improving equipment uptime for end users. 5. Energy Efficiency – Supporting Greener Technologies
NdFeB magnets play a pivotal role in the global transition toward energy-efficient and environmentally sustainable technologies by enabling lighter, more efficient electric machines. In electric vehicles, the use of high-strength NdFeB permanent magnets in traction motors allows for greater power density and reduced energy losses, directly extending driving range and lowering battery requirements. Wind turbine generators equipped with NdFeB magnets eliminate the need for gearboxes and excitation windings, resulting in higher conversion efficiency and lower maintenance over the turbine's operational life. Industrial motors and pumps that incorporate NdFeB magnetic components consume less electricity to produce the same mechanical output, contributing to significant energy savings in factories and commercial buildings. Even in consumer appliances like air conditioners, washing machines, and refrigerators, brushless DC motors with NdFeB magnets operate more quietly and efficiently than their induction motor counterparts. By reducing energy consumption across so many domains, the widespread adoption of neodymium iron boron technology directly supports global carbon reduction targets and sustainability initiatives.
